India beat Australia in Women's International Cricket Tournament


India scored a three-wicket win in their second successive match defeating Australia in the quadrangular women's international in Chennai. Electing to bat, Australia made 213 for 8 in 50 overs and India romped home making 215 for 7 in 49 overs, thanks to an unbeaten 104 by opener Jaya Sharma. Both Jaya and Hemalata Kala (18-3x4) resurrected the innings, putting on 56 runs for the fourth wicket off 63 balls. Rumeli Dhar (22 - 2x4) and Amita Sharma (26), who was run out, batted well. Jaya Sharma was declared woman of the match. 

In another match, New Zealand won by 19 runs against England. Both India and New Zealand have eight points each and are unbeaten. Sarah Tsukigama made an elegant 78 (7x4, 4x6) and opener Maria Fahey made 50 (8x4) to help the Kiwis post 291 for 6. England were dismissed for 272 in 48.2 overs.
